Acute Toxicity of Hexaconazole on Freshwater Fish Channa punctatus (Bloch)
Abstract
The present study was carried out to investigate the lethal toxicity and stress of commercial formulations of hexaconazole, ((RS)-2-(2,4-dichlorophenyl)-1-(1H-1,2,4-triazol-1-yl) hexan-2-ol) fungicide, toward freshwater fish Channa punctatus (Bloch). Estimated 96-hour LC50 of hexaconazole was found to be 103.27 μl/L. On the basis of the obtained LC50 values for 96-hour exposure intervals, hexaconazole can be rated as highly toxic to C. punctatus, with significant changes observed behaviour of fishes. The estimated safe levels showed large variations for the test pesticide.
